In a shocking incident, a tourist was caught on surveillance video destroying a crystal-encrusted chair at the Palazzo Maffei in Verona, Italy. The chair, designed by artist Nicola Bolla, was heavily damaged after the individual sat on it, causing it to collapse. The museum’s social media post aimed to draw attention to the incident, emphasizing the need for respect towards art and public displays. In the ongoing tensions between Israel and Iran, increased military actions have led to a significant exodus of Iranian citizens. Reports indicate that thousands are fleeing the country, particularly from the capital, Tehran, seeking refuge in neighboring nations. The Gürbulak border crossing has emerged as a critical point for many who are trying to escape the turmoil. In a significant loss for the beauty and art communities, Leonard Lauder, the former CEO of Estée Lauder Companies and the eldest son of the brand’s founders, has passed away at the age of 92. His death occurred on a recent Saturday, surrounded by family members. Renowned for his philanthropy and contributions to art, Lauder leaves behind a legacy marked by kindness, family ties, and groundbreaking achievements in the beauty industry. China’s consumer economy is facing significant challenges as uncertainty about future wealth, evolving spending habits, and an inadequate social safety net continue to hinder growth. Recent reports indicate that consumer spending has been declining for four consecutive months, compounded by low consumer confidence and a struggling real estate market. Analysts attribute the ongoing economic stagnation primarily to a notable decrease in disposable income, which has only seen a 5% annual growth rate since the onset of the pandemic, according to experts. A devastating flash flood in northern West Virginia has resulted in the deaths of four individuals, including a young child. The heavy rainfall, which hit on Saturday night, overwhelmed local waterways and infrastructure, leading to numerous rescues and a search for several missing persons. Officials are now assessing the damage and preparing for potential further flooding as conditions continue to evolve.
